Output 19b81b115b25795a1ec74da201f474c75521c84d46013e078f9d94c88b7f01ee:1

value
17852016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76cd8706678ccb6a332ff62ae17afcf657722847 OP_EQUAL
address
3CXBsUbxu1qxkbB7AQZZjZzoD1vH9ogqMU
transaction
19b81b115b25795a1ec74da201f474c75521c84d46013e078f9d94c88b7f01ee
spent
true